x Adjusting the picture’s position manually

(H Center /V Center) (for PC 2 only)

If the picture is not in the center of the screen, adjust the picture’s
centering as follows.

1

Set the resolution to 1,680 × 1,050 on the computer.

2

Load the CD-ROM.

3

Start the CD-ROM and display the test pattern.

For Windows User
When Auto run operates:
1

Click Display Adjustment tool (Utility).

2

Click “Adjust” and confirm the resolution and then click
“Next.”

Test pattern for H Center and V Center appears in order.
When Auto run fails to operate:
1

Open “My Computer” and right click the CD-ROM icon.
Go to “Explorer” and open the CD-ROM icon.

2

Open [Utility] and then select [Windows].

3

Start [Win_Utility.exe].

Test pattern appears.

For Macintosh user
1

Open [Utility] and then select [Mac].

2

Start [Mac_Utility.exe].

Test pattern appears.

4

Press the MENU button.
The main menu appears on the screen.

5

Press the

M/m buttons to select

(Screen) and

press the OK button.
The “Screen” menu appears on the screen.

6

Press the

M/m buttons to select “H Center” or “V

Center” and press the OK button.
The “H Center” adjustment menu or “V Center” adjustment
menu appears on the screen.

7

Press the

M/m buttons to center the test pattern on

the screen.

8

Click [END] on the screen to turn off the test pattern.

x Adjusting the picture’s position manually

(V Center) (for TV/COMPONENT/VIDEO 1/
VIDEO 2 only)

If you want to adjust the picture position up or down, when “Wide
Zoom” or “Zoom” is selected, adjust the picture’s centring as
follows.

1

Press the MENU button.
The main menu appears on the screen.

2

Press the

M/m buttons to select

(Screen) and

press the OK button.
The “Screen” menu appears on the screen.

3

Press the

M/m buttons to select “V Center” and

press the OK button.
The “V Center” adjustment menu appears on the screen.

4

Press the

M/m buttons to adjust the picture position

where you like.

x Changing the display resolution

(Resolution) (for PC 2 only)

You can change the display resolution when the current input is
different from the one displayed on the screen.

Tip
Some of the output signals from your computer may not be recognized on
the display by assigning the default setting of resolution. The actual
resolution may not be displayed as you have selected. Use this function
only when you want to change the display resolution.

1

Press the MENU button.
The main menu appears on the screen.

2

Press the

M/m buttons to select

(Screen) and

press the OK button.
The “Screen” menu appears on the screen.

3

Press the

M/m buttons to select “Resolution” and

press the OK button.
The “Resolution” menu appears on the screen.

4

Press the

M/m buttons to select the resolution you

want to display, and press the OK button.
